There is an intensity and urgency in this earnest pleading to guard your heart about all else, and in Scripture, the heart is the seat of the thoughts, the will, the conscience, and the emotions. The heart is the storehouse for wisdom and all that influences the life and character of an individual, and ...Proverbs 4:23-27 NKJV. But the path of the just is like the shining sun, That shines ever brighter unto the perfect day.The first nine chapters of the book of Proverbs focus on extolling the value of godly wisdom. In this chapter King Solomon continues to pass along this message to his son. His advice to his sons—possibly also meaning his students—in chapter 4 is similar to what he says in Proverbs 1:8-9; 2:1-6; 3:1-2, 21-26; 5:1-2; 6:20-22; 7:1 ...Luke 11:42 — The New International Version (NIV) 42 "Woe to you Pharisees, because you give God a tenth of your mint, rue and all other kinds of garden herbs, but you neglect justice and the love of God.
